I had a similar issue in HFA_50 with policy installs; hanging up an NOKIA Cluster. For the moment, initial test seem to indicate that deleting 'too many' policy packages on the SmartCenter >server< database using 'cp_merge delete_policy...' may have worked for me. Advise : if you have more then 20 policy packages in your SmartCenter database (check with 'cp_merge list_policy....); then try deleting a bunch untill you have only a few left. Then check, whether your original problem is still persistent. There may be some time (racing) conditions when the SmartCenter server traverses its database when pushing a policy. It is unclear wether this issue is HFA_50 specific. M.
